Why Two People Applying to the Same Country May Need Different Attestation Procedures

Many people believe that if two applicants are moving to the same country, their document attestation process will be exactly the same. In reality, the requirements often differ based on the purpose of travel, the type of documents being submitted, and the specific regulations set by employers, universities, or government authorities.

The Purpose of Travel Changes Everything

The destination country is only one part of the process. The actual reason for visiting plays a much bigger role in determining which documents require attestation.

For example:

  • A student may need educational certificates and academic transcripts.

  • A professional may need degree certificates, experience letters, and employment-related documents.

  • Someone applying for a family visa may require marriage or birth certificates.

  • Business owners may need commercial documents for company registration or expansion.

Although all these individuals are heading to the same country, their attestation requirements can be completely different.

Educational and Personal Documents Follow Different Routes

Educational certificates usually pass through educational authorities before reaching the Ministry of External Affairs and the respective embassy. Personal documents, on the other hand, may require verification from state authorities or other designated departments before moving to the next stage.

This is why applicants should never assume that one person's checklist will work for another.

Employer and Institution Requirements Matter

Even within the same country, different organizations can request different levels of document authentication.

Some employers may ask for:

  • Degree certificate attestation

  • Experience certificate attestation

  • Police Clearance Certificate (PCC)

  • Medical certificate verification

Meanwhile, a university might request:

  • Academic transcripts

  • Provisional certificates

  • Migration certificates

  • Previous educational records

Because every organization has its own compliance standards, applicants should always verify document requirements before beginning the process.

State of Document Issuance Can Affect the Process

The Indian state where a certificate was originally issued can also influence the attestation procedure. Certain documents may require verification from the issuing state's designated authority before they proceed for central or embassy-level authentication.

Document Age and Condition Can Also Play a Role

Older certificates, laminated documents, damaged records, or certificates with spelling inconsistencies may require additional verification before attestation.

Applicants should always check that:

  • Names match passport details.

  • Dates are accurate.

  • Documents are clear and readable.

  • No unauthorized alterations exist.

  • Supporting documents are available if requested.

Small inconsistencies can increase processing time if not corrected early.

Country Policies Can Change Over Time

Attestation procedures are not permanently fixed. Embassy requirements, government regulations, or institutional policies may change based on updated compliance standards.

For this reason, relying on outdated information from friends or relatives may not be the best approach. A process that worked for someone six months ago may no longer apply today.

Tips Before Starting the Attestation Process

To make your application smoother:

  • Identify the exact purpose of your overseas visit.

  • Prepare only the documents required for your application.

  • Verify that all personal details match across documents.

  • Confirm the latest requirements with the concerned authority.

  • Begin the attestation process well before your travel deadline.
